General information on transport

Flying to Florence
Florence Peretola airport is located 8 km from the centre, approx. 30 minutes by taxi or bus. Taxis can normally be found outside the arrival terminal. The airport is also connected to the main railway station by a shuttle bus that leaves every 30 minutes (on the hour and half-hour) and takes 20 minutes. Tickets are available on board for € 6.00.
The main railway station can be also reached via the T2 Tram, which runs from the airport to the Unità stop close to the central station. The tram runs every five to ten minutes and a ticket costs € 1.50 per person. The journey takes 20 minutes.
Tickets are available Authorized sellers (single ticket, passes and 10-ticket strip), Autolinee Toscane website www.at-bus.it (passes, registration required), APP TABNET (single ticket, passes) and automated ticket machines at stops (single ticket).

Arriving by train to Florence Santa Maria Novella
You can reach Florence by train using either Trenitalia or Italo. Florence’s central station is Santa Maria Novella from which buses to the EUI, as described below, can be taken from the bus stop “Piazza Adua” which is next to the station.

DAY 1 on 5 May, Badia Fiesolana – European University Institute

Arriving by car
From the A1 Milano-Napoli (Autostrada del Sole), take the Firenze Sud exit and follow directions to the centre of town/Stadio. To reach the EUI, follow Stadio then Fiesole. San Domenico is on the main road to Fiesole. To reach the EUI’s car park (limited access by approval only), you will need to travel north on Via Faentina before turning right on Via della Badia dei Roccettini. The entrance to the EUI is immediately on the right hand side.

Arriving by Bus
From Florence
From Santa Maria Novella, take bus no. 7 in the direction ‘Fiesole’ and get off at ‘San Domenico 01. For routes and timetables see the public bus service site at Autolinee Toscane.
Tickets are available at Authorized sellers (single ticket, passes and 10-ticket strip), Autolinee Toscane (passes, registration required), APP TABNET (single ticket, passes) and at automated ticket machines at stops (single ticket).
From Florence Airport
By airport shuttle (Volainbus) to the Autostazione SITA opposite Florence central railway station, Santa Maria Novella (SMN).
By tram (Line T2) to the central railway station, Santa Maria Novella (SMN).
For shuttle bus and local bus timetables please consult the Autolinee Toscane’s website.
